Minimizing Capital Expenditure: A Guide to Cleanroom Construction and Design
Constructing a cleanroom can represent a significant expenditure for any organization. However, by meticulously planning the design and construction process, it is possible to minimize capital costs. This involves carefully evaluating your specific needs, prioritizing essential features, and exploring cost-effective solutions throughout the project lifecycle.
A thorough assessment of your operational requirements is paramount before embarking on cleanroom construction. This entails identifying the required grade of cleanliness, dimension specifications, and specific environmental parameters. Understanding these factors will guide decisions regarding materials selection, ventilation systems, and overall facility design, ultimately impacting capital expenditure.
- Prioritize essential features:
- Streamline the cleanroom layout to minimize waste.
- Employ cost-effective construction materials without compromising on cleanliness standards.
Consider modular or prefabricated components which can often be more economical than traditional construction methods. Collaborate closely with experienced cleanroom contractors who can offer valuable insights and recommendations for minimizing costs while adhering to industry best practices.
Strategic Procurement for Cleanroom Equipment and Supplies
Securing the appropriate procurement process for cleanroom equipment and supplies is paramount to maintaining a sterile environment. A robust strategy for procurement involves meticulous analysis of suppliers, selection based on factors like quality, and discussion of competitive conditions. Moreover, a well-defined procurement process streamlines the acquisition of essential materials, reducing expenditures and confirming timely receipt.
- Adopting a comprehensive acquisition policy that defines requirements for cleanroom equipment and supplies is essential.
- Capitalizing on market knowledge to identify reputable suppliers with a proven track record of excellence in the cleanroom sector is crucial.
- Conducting thorough due diligence on potential suppliers to substantiate their capabilities.

Optimizing for Investment Decisions in Cleanroom Optimization
In today's competitive landscape, pharmaceutical and technology manufacturers are constantly seeking ways to maximize their operational effectiveness. Cleanrooms, vital spaces where sensitive operations take place, offer a significant opportunity for optimization. By strategically investing in cleanroom optimization initiatives, companies can realize substantial value.
One of the primary benefits of cleanroom optimization is improved product purity. Minimizing particle intrusion through targeted modifications to airflow, filtration, and personnel practices can dramatically reduce product defects, leading to boosted yields and lowered production costs.
Furthermore, cleanroom optimization can optimize manufacturing processes, resulting in more efficient turnaround times and improved overall productivity. By utilizing tasks such as cleaning, monitoring, and data interpretation, companies can free up valuable resources to critical activities.
The financial impact of cleanroom optimization are clear. Through cost savings and enhanced profitability, companies can achieve a significant ROI on their investments.
